What the numbers show

Capital flows not elsewhere included (BoP, current US$) is currently reported for 46 countries. The highest value is 10.46 billion BoP, current US$ in Egypt; the lowest is -6.85 billion BoP, current US$ in Ghana.

The median across all reporting countries is -11.75 million BoP, current US$, and the mean is -141.81 million BoP, current US$.

The gap between the highest and lowest reporting country is a factor of about 2.

Over the past decade 13 countries rose and 26 fell. The largest increase was in Comoros (up 8,275.9%), and the largest decrease in Ghana (down 44,843.4%).
